Grief is a pain that follows you everywhere you go. It’s something you can’t escape no matter how hard you try. Even in the good moments the person you are grieving is always on your mind while you’re wishing they were there enjoying those moments with you. Although I’m trying really hard to keep going, not only because I know Preston would want to see his mama happy but also for Paisley who deserves a happy mama….but that doesn’t change the fact that I still have some really bad days. & I don’t think that will ever change for the rest of my life. It feels like I got a life sentence. For the rest of my life, I have to figure out how to keep going knowing my baby boy isn’t here with me. For the rest of my life I have to feel the pain of having him ripped away from me in the blink of an eye.  Time passing does not make grief slowly feel better… especially when it was your own child you birthed. The world keeps moving as if nothing happened, but mine stopped the day I lost him. Somehow you’re expected to keep showing up, keep smiling, keep working, and keep living, all while carrying a pain that never leaves. People see the moments you laugh, but they don’t see that the ache is still there underneath it all. Grief doesn’t disappear….it becomes something you learn to carry. I’m not sure what it’s like to grieve just any loved one… but I know what it’s like to grieve your child. And it’s the worst imaginable pain and agony. There is no preparing for it, no words that can truly describe it, and no version of life where it ever feels okay. You don’t move on…you move forward while carrying a love that has nowhere to go.
